A Secure Biometric Based User Authentication Scheme for Multi-Server Environment Using Chaotic Map

摘要

In recent time, multi-server environment is used to provide convenient and efficient online services that demand efficient authentication schemes for practical applications. However, single server authentication(SSA) scheme are not applicable to the multiple-server environment. Unlike, SSA scheme, in multiserver authentication scheme (MSA) user registers only once but get services at any time. A MSA scheme is the need of the modern age online services. Hence, we propose a MSA uses based on three factors and use Chebyshev chaotic map. We prove that the scheme is resistant to various active and passive attacks. As compared to other related schemes, it has less computational cost and communicational cost. The AVISPA tool is used for formal verification of the scheme. Low computational cost and communicational cost shows the efficiency and practical use of the proposed scheme.
